A behaviour coach is a trained professional who helps clients identify and work through issues that are holding them back from reaching their full potential. These coaches are skilled at observing patterns of behaviour, providing constructive feedback, and creating personalized strategies to help individuals make positive changes in their lives.
One of the key roles of a behaviour coach is to help clients gain awareness of their actions and the impact they have on themselves and those around them. This process often involves identifying negative behaviour patterns, such as self-sabotage, fear of failure, lack of self-confidence, and more. By bringing these patterns to light, clients can begin to make conscious choices to break free from these limitations.
behaviour coaches also work with clients to set goals and create actionable steps to achieve them. This process involves creating a roadmap for success, breaking down goals into manageable tasks, and holding clients accountable for their progress. By providing ongoing support and encouragement, behaviour coaches empower individuals to stay committed to their goals and overcome any obstacles that may arise.
Furthermore, behaviour coaches help clients improve their communication skills, both with themselves and with others. Effective communication is essential for building strong relationships, resolving conflicts, and expressing thoughts and feelings clearly. Through coaching sessions, clients can learn how to listen actively, speak assertively, and communicate their needs effectively.
Another important aspect of behaviour coaching is helping clients manage stress and develop healthy coping mechanisms. In today’s fast-paced world, many individuals experience high levels of stress, which can have a negative impact on their mental and physical well-being. behaviour coaches teach clients how to recognize the signs of stress, practice relaxation techniques, and cultivate resilience to navigate through life’s challenges with grace and poise.
